    SHRIMP STIR FRY Makes 2-3 servings | 30 minutes 2 Tablespoons peanut or sesame oil 1 large or 2 medium carrots 2 stalks of celery 1 pound small shrimp, peeled and deveined 1 small red onion, sliced (optional) 2 Tablespoons Sambal Oelek 1 Tablespoon ABC Sweet Soy Sauce Salt to taste Herbs to garnish instructions 1. Peel and slice the carrots into diagonal wheels - roughly a quarter inch thick. Slice the celery into diagonal quarter inch slices and set aside. 2. Peel and slice the onion and set aside separately. 3. In a large wok or deep frying pan, heat up the oil and add the carrots. Turn the heat down, cover the pan with a lid and let the carrots cook for four-five minutes or longer until they are soft. 4. Raise the heat of the pan again, add the celery and stir fry for two-three minutes until the celery is slightly cooked. 5. Add the raw shrimp and red onion continue cooking on high heat stirring rapidly. 6. Add the Sambal Oelek and soy sauce and within two minutes, turn the heat off. Even if some of the shrimp appear to not be cooked, they will finish cooking while resting. 7. Serve garnished with herbs. notes & variations When adding the two sauces, add a tablespoon of peanut butter or chopped peanuts for added flavor. Add two-three cups of chopped spinach or watercress leaves to the stir fry before turning the heat off. Sambal Oelek is a fresh ground chili paste and the sweet soy sauce is made by ABC (Heinz) brand.

    Chicken Satay Serves 4 1 cup unsweetened coconut milk 2 cloves garlic, minced 2 tablespoons finely chopped fresh cilantro 2 tablespoons fish sauce 2 teaspoons curry powder ¼ teaspoon freshly ground black pepper 12 ounces boneless, skinless chicken breasts Canola oil, for oiling grill Special Equipment: 10 to 12 6-inch bamboo skewers, soak the skewers in water for 30 minutes. 1. Make the marinade: Whisk the coconut milk, garlic, cilantro, fish sauce, curry ​ powder, pepper in mixing bowl. 2. Pat the chicken breasts dry. Cut chicken into 3-inch long strips about 1 inch wide and ½ inch thick. 3. Combine the marinade and chicken, making sure the chicken is well coated. Allow the chicken to marinate for at least an hour or up to 8 hours inside the refrigerator. 4. Prepping before grilling: Thread the chicken strips onto the wooden skewers. ​ Ensure that the chicken is positioned on the upper two thirds of the stick, from the tip to the middle. 5. Heat grill pan over high heat. Grill the skewers with the handles of the skewers ​ sticking out of the sides - you can cover these with foil to prevent burning. (Alternatively, you can use the broiler). Grill until the chicken chars on some spots, turn, and grill on the other side until cooked through.
